Gaussian Beam Waist w0

w0=+w2-λzπ
(w)Beam half-width
(z)Distance along the optical axis from the beam waist
(λ)Beam Wavelength

The Gausian Beam Waist calculator computes the beam waist for a Gausian Beam based on the beam half-width, distance on the axis and wavelength.
